Flood
Marrar faces a moderate risk of flooding, primarily from heavy rainfall events and potential overflow from local waterways. The risk is expected to increase with climate change.
Bushfire
The bushfire risk in Marrar is moderate, influenced by surrounding grasslands and dry vegetation. Hot, dry conditions during summer increase the likelihood of bushfires.
Heat
Marrar is projected to experience more frequent and intense heatwaves. This poses a significant risk to vulnerable populations and infrastructure.
Storm
Moderate storm risk — East Coast Lows bring severe weather including hail and damaging winds

Marrar (postcode 2652) is tracked in ClimateNest's suburb hazard model, which maps the share of the suburb's land exposed to each hazard at high and moderate levels. The suburb's highest high-risk exposures are bushfire (20% of land in high-risk zones), riverine flood (10.1% of land in high-risk zones), surface flood (4.7% of land in high-risk zones). Exposure is not uniform across Marrar — individual properties can sit well above or below these averages, so an address-level check is recommended before buying, selling or insuring.

Historical Events

2022
Moderate

Significant rainfall led to localized flooding, affecting roads and some residential areas.

2019
Major

Marrar experienced a prolonged heatwave with record-breaking temperatures, placing strain on infrastructure and causing health concerns.

2017
Moderate

A bushfire near Marrar threatened properties and required the evacuation of some residents.

2012
Moderate

Heavy rainfall caused flooding in low-lying areas of Marrar, impacting several properties.
